"Avatar" Becomes a Pain: Thank You Very Much, Mr Cameron, that's Enough

Summary by N-tv.de
From "Terminator" to "Aliens" to "Titanic" - James Cameron's merits for the blockbuster cinema are undoubtedly immense. But the "Avatar" series slips away from him. At "Avatar 3: Fire And Ash" you really get the patience thread.

Two years after a second aspect that already favoured form at the bottom, the third "Avatar" disappointed a little more, as James Cameron no longer knows, despite the technical virtuosity, to renew what is more than a long war filmIn 2022, at the time of the release of the Avatar event: the way of the water, following the greatest success in the history of cinema hoped for in thirteen years, the expectation was immense, if not disproportionate, …

James Cameron returns, Wednesday, December 17, 2025, with the third and much awaited part of his Avatar saga. After the air and water, he explores fire this time through the themes of mourning and anger, without renewing himself. A film with a darker and more spiritual tone, but also more nuanced than the previous episodes.

James Cameron's cult saga returns to the cinema this Wednesday, December 17 with a third opus as spectacular as contemplative. First subjective impressions, told with a few light spoilers.

Jake Sully and his family face new and old enemies to save the planet Pandora. This third (magnum) opus is too similar to the second to really seduce.
